    There's seems to be a lot of confusion about why Matalan cards exist. I haven't been in recently, so I haven't seen the "you don't need one signs", which may be the result of a law change.

    However...originally, you had to have a card as the card showed you were a member of the club...and only members of the club could shop there. (Simplified explanation). It's a bit like Makro, although Makro have more stringent entry rules to their club; for Matalan the entries rules are that you're breathing, you can write and you have money to spend!

    There's a piece of law which allows wholesalers to operate differently from retailers (I think those are the right distinctions) but in order to qualify for them, the wholesalers have to restrict their clientel (sp) and must NOT sell to the general public. Matalan use their membership card system to take advantage of this. Selling to someone without a card would infringe those restrictions.

    Perhaps they've been rumbled and/or the law has changed, hence the "you don't need one" signs.

    I'm not a lawyer, so please don't take what I've said as any sort of legal statement. I'm sure I've got the spirit of it right though.

    When I've forgotten my card, they've just issued a day ticket. No fuss, no argument.
